VOE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2014 in Review
172 of the 3,479 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Vanguard Mid-Cap Value ETF (VOE) for Q2 2014, worth a combined $1.41B — up 26% from $1.12B a quarter earlier.
Buyers outnumbered sellers: 24 funds opened new VOE positions and 6 closed out — a net gain of 18 holders — while 82 added to existing stakes and 39 trimmed.
The largest buyer was Arrow Investment Advisors, opening a new position worth an estimated $55.5M. The largest seller was Vanguard Group, cutting an estimated $30.6M.
